Рабочие пространства предоставляют способ организации использования API внутри организации. Используйте рабочие пространства для разделения различных проектов, окружений или команд, сохраняя при этом централизованное выставление счетов и администрирование.
Каждая организация имеет Default Workspace (рабочее пространство по умолчанию), которое нельзя переименовать, архивировать или удалить. Когда вы создаёте дополнительные рабочие пространства, вы можете назначать каждому из них ключи API, участников и лимиты ресурсов.
Ключевые характеристики:
wrkspc_ (например, wrkspc_01JwQvzr7rXLA5AGx3HKfFUJ)Когда участник вашей организации впервые входит в Claude Code с помощью своей учётной записи Claude Console, Anthropic автоматически создаёт рабочее пространство Claude Code в организации и добавляет в него этого участника. Каждый последующий участник, который входит в Claude Code, добавляется таким же образом.
Рабочее пространство Claude Code отделяет трафик Claude Code от других ваших рабочих нагрузок API:
Архивирование рабочего пространства Claude Code отключает вход в Claude Code через биллинг Console для всей организации.
Участники могут иметь разные роли в каждом рабочем пространстве, что позволяет осуществлять детальный контроль доступа.
| Роль | Разрешения |
|---|---|
| Workspace User | Только использование Workbench |
| Workspace Limited Developer | Создание ключей API и управление ими, использование API. Нет доступа к представлениям трассировки сессий и скачиванию файлов. |
| Workspace Developer | Создание ключей API и управление ими, использование API |
| Workspace Admin | Полный контроль над настройками и участниками рабочего пространства |
| Workspace Billing | Просмотр информации о выставлении счетов рабочего пространства (наследуется от роли биллинга организации) |
Роль Workspace Billing нельзя назначить вручную. Она наследуется от наличия роли биллинга организации.
Только администраторы организации могут создавать рабочие пространства. Пользователи и разработчики организации должны быть добавлены в рабочие пространства администратором.
Создавайте рабочие пространства и управляйте ими в Claude Console.
Откройте настройки рабочих пространств
В Claude Console перейдите в Settings > Workspaces.
Создайте рабочее пространство
Нажмите Create workspace.
Настройте рабочее пространство
Введите название рабочего пространства и выберите цвет для визуальной идентификации.
Создайте рабочее пространство
Нажмите Create для завершения.
Чтобы переключаться между рабочими пространствами в Console, используйте селектор Workspaces в верхнем левом углу.
Чтобы изменить название или цвет рабочего пространства:
Default Workspace нельзя переименовать или удалить.
Чтобы удалить участника, нажмите на значок корзины рядом с его именем.
Администраторов организации и участников с ролью биллинга нельзя удалить из рабочих пространств, пока они занимают эти роли в организации.
На вкладке Limits вы можете настроить:
Чтобы архивировать рабочее пространство, нажмите на меню с многоточием (...) и выберите Archive. Архивирование:
Архивирование рабочего пространства немедленно отзывает все ключи API в этом рабочем пространстве. Это действие нельзя отменить. Если вы архивируете рабочее пространство Claude Code, участники вашей организации больше не смогут входить в Claude Code через биллинг Console.
Программно управляйте рабочими пространствами с помощью Admin API.
Конечные точки Admin API требуют ключа Admin API (начинающегося с sk-ant-admin...), который отличается от стандартных ключей API. Только участники организации с ролью администратора могут создавать ключи Admin API через Claude Console.
# Создание рабочего пространства
curl --request POST "https://api.anthropic.com/v1/organizations/workspaces"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Y" \
--data '{"name": "Production"}'
# Получение списка рабочих пространств
curl "https://api.anthropic.com/v1/organizations/workspaces?limit=10&include_archived=false"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Y"
# Архивирование рабочего пространства
curl --request POST "https://api.anthropic.com/v1/organizations/workspaces/{workspace_id}/archive"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Y"Полные сведения о параметрах и схемах ответов см. в справочнике по Workspaces API.
Добавляйте, обновляйте или удаляйте участников из рабочего пространства:
# Добавить участника в рабочее пространство
curl --request POST "https://api.anthropic.com/v1/organizations/workspaces/{workspace_id}/members"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Y" \
--data '{
"user_id": "user_xxx",
"workspace_role": "workspace_developer"
}'
# Обновить роль участника
curl --request POST "https://api.anthropic.com/v1/organizations/workspaces/{workspace_id}/members/{user_id}"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Y" \
--data '{"workspace_role": "workspace_admin"}'
# Удалить участника из рабочего пространства
curl --request DELETE "https://api.anthropic.com/v1/organizations/workspaces/{workspace_id}/members/{user_id}"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Y"Полные сведения о параметрах см. в справочнике по Workspace Members API.
Ключи API привязаны к конкретному рабочему пространству. Когда вы создаёте ключ API в рабочем пространстве, он может получать доступ только к ресурсам внутри этого рабочего пространства.
Ресурсы, привязанные к рабочим пространствам, включают:
Некоторые ресурсы управляются на уровне организации и не могут управляться с помощью ключа API рабочего пространства:
org:manage_tunnels), полученного через Workload Identity Federation, а не ключа API рабочего пространства, и ограничение в 10 активных туннелей применяется ко всей организации. Управление туннелями требует роли с разрешениями на управление туннелями; разработчики организации могут просматривать их, но не изменять. Туннели создаются в рабочем пространстве, и список MCP tunnels в Console, а также селектор серверов Managed Agent показывают туннели только в текущем рабочем пространстве.Кэши подсказок также изолированы по рабочим пространствам в Claude API, Claude Platform на AWS и Microsoft Foundry (где Claude в настоящее время находится в бета-версии). В Amazon Bedrock и Vertex AI кэши подсказок изолированы по организациям.
Чтобы получить идентификаторы рабочих пространств вашей организации, используйте конечную точку List Workspaces или найдите их в Claude Console.
Вы можете установить пользовательские лимиты расходов и ограничения скорости для каждого рабочего пространства, чтобы защититься от чрезмерного использования и обеспечить справедливое распределение ресурсов.
Лимиты рабочего пространства могут быть установлены ниже (но не выше) лимитов вашей организации:
Подробную информацию об ограничениях скорости и их работе см. в разделе Ограничения скорости. Вы также можете программно считывать текущие ограничения скорости организации и рабочего пространства с помощью Rate Limits API.
Отслеживайте использование и затраты по рабочим пространствам с помощью Usage and Cost API:
curl "https://api.anthropic.com/v1/organizations/usage_report/messages?\
starting_at=2025-01-01T00:00:00Z&\
ending_at=2025-01-08T00:00:00Z&\
workspace_ids[]=wrkspc_01JwQvzr7rXLA5AGx3HKfFUJ&\
group_by[]=workspace_id&\
bucket_width=1d" \
--header "anthropic-version: 2023-06-01" \
--header "x-api-key: $ANTHROPIC_ADMIN_KEY"Использование и затраты, отнесённые к Default Workspace, имеют значение null для workspace_id.
Создайте отдельные рабочие пространства для разработки, тестирования и продакшена:
| Рабочее пространство | Назначение |
|---|---|
| Development | Тестирование и эксперименты с более низкими ограничениями скорости |
| Staging | Предпродакшен-тестирование с лимитами, близкими к продакшену |
| Production | Реальный трафик с полными ограничениями скорости и мониторингом |
Назначайте рабочие пространства разным командам для распределения затрат и контроля доступа:
Создавайте рабочие пространства для конкретных проектов или продуктов, чтобы отслеживать использование и затраты отдельно.
Спланируйте структуру рабочих пространств
Продумайте, как вы будете организовывать рабочие пространства, прежде чем создавать их. Учитывайте потребности в выставлении счетов, контроле доступа и отслеживании использования.
Используйте осмысленные названия
Называйте рабочие пространства понятно, чтобы указать их назначение (например, «Production - Customer Chatbot», «Dev - Internal Tools»).
Установите подходящие лимиты
Настройте лимиты расходов и ограничения скорости, чтобы предотвратить непредвиденные затраты и обеспечить справедливое распределение ресурсов.
Регулярно проверяйте доступ
Периодически проверяйте состав участников рабочих пространств, чтобы убедиться, что доступ имеют только нужные пользователи.
Отслеживайте использование
Используйте Usage and Cost API для отслеживания потребления на уровне рабочих пространств.
Was this page helpful?